Ball x Pit announces “Shadow” update
The team behind Ball x Pit has pulled back the curtain on the next update for Ball x Pit, known as “Shadow”. Nintendo Switch 2 and Switch players can grab it on April 27, 2026.
This time around, the game is getting new ball evolutions that freeze it and warp it entirely. There’ll be new characters, new balls, new passives, and a new building.
Here’s a complete rundown of everything that’s planned.
2 new characters
The Tunneller is a scrappy miner whose shots don’t stop at the edge; they wrap around the screen and come back in from the other side, making just about every angle fair game.
The Tiptoer is a fragile but deadly ninja who stays undetected by enemies at close range at the cost of lower health and damage.
11 New Balls
Venom stacks up with each hit, slowing targets and chipping away at them until enough buildup finally locks them in place with paralysis.
Time leans into area control, dropping a timesnare that freezes enemies caught in its range.
Erosion cuts straight through foes, with each hit shaving off a percentage of their current health, making it incredibly nasty against tougher targets.
Time Bomb adds a bit of delayed chaos, planting an explosive that goes off after a short wait.
Timestop does exactly what it sounds like, freezing absolutely everything on the field for a few seconds before going on cooldown.
Warp keeps things unpredictable, blinking to a random spot on the field upon every enemy hit while ramping up speed as it goes.
Sniper shots cut straight through enemies but burn out the moment they hit a wall or loop back, trading longevity for a boosted critical chance that rewards precise enemy line ups.
Heart Swallower gives each hit a certain chance to drain a bit of life and heal you for one while also weakening the target’s attack by a percentage, but remember each enemy can only be drained once.

4 New Passives
Full Metal Rapier thrives on chaos with each ball scaling its damage based on how many baby balls and enemies are currently on the field.
Arrow of Fate flips defense into offense, making you immune to incoming projectiles and firing back a burst of baby balls whenever you’re hit.
Argent Stopwatch plays with momentum, starting balls off at 150% damage before shaving off 30% with every bounce, so timing and positioning matter more than ever.
Sword Breaker keeps things steady but scalable, lowering base damage to 75% while quietly stacking an extra 1% for every enemy in play.
1 New Building
Better start thinking of a spot to drop the Guildhall! This new building will allow players to re-roll previously chosen character upgrades.
